The Science of Serenity

The human mind is a complex and intricate network, constantly adapting to both internal and external stimuli. While stress can be common in modern life, cultivating a sense of serenity is crucial for overall well-being. This condition of relaxation is not merely experienced, but rather a measurable physiological response.

Relaxation responses are triggered by various practices, such as deep inhalation, meditation, or mindful exercise. These practices reduce the heart rate, decrease blood pressure, and alleviate muscle tension.
